Folder Controller Access Control (FCAC) is a vital part of any robust information security strategy. FCAC confirms that only authorized users or processes have access to sensitive data stored within folders. This can be achieved through various mechanisms, including:

* **Role-Based Access Control (RBAC):** Users are assigned roles with specific permissions, granting them access to relevant folders based on their job function.

* **Attribute-Based Access Control (ABAC):** Access is granted or denied based on attributes of the user, the resource, and the environment.

This fine-grained approach allows tailored access control policies.

* **Mandatory Access Control (MAC):** A system where data is classified into security classifications, and users are assigned corresponding security clearances. Access is strictly controlled based on these classifications.

FCAC underpins preventing unauthorized access, maintaining data integrity, and complying with regulatory requirements. By utilizing robust FCAC measures, organizations can effectively safeguard their valuable information assets.

Detailed File System Access Permissions

In a typical file system, access permissions determine who can read, write, or execute files and directories. Granular file system access permissions take this concept to a higher level. Instead of just granting permissions at the file or directory level, granular systems allow you to set permissions for individual files amongst a directory. This precise approach offers superior control over data access and can be particularly useful in situations where privacy is paramount.

For instance, a team working on a task might demand different levels of access to various files. Some members could have read-only access to certain documents, while others possess full write permissions for specific files. Granular permissions enable this by permitting you to customize access rights accordingly.

Additionally, granular file system access permissions can help in improving workflows and reducing the risk of illegitimate data access. By implementing strict access controls, organizations can ensure that sensitive information is protected and that users only have access to the data they require for their roles and responsibilities.

Establishing Secure Directory and File Access Policies

Effectively securing your data assets requires robust directory and file access policies. These policies act as the cornerstone of your security framework, defining who has permission to what resources and under what situations. By enforcing granular access controls, you can limit the risk of unauthorized data modification, ensuring confidentiality of sensitive information.

  • Think about implementing a need-to-know model, granting users only the absolute minimum access required to perform their duties.
  • Continuously review and update access permissions to adjust changes in user roles, responsibilities, and business needs.
  • Utilize multi-factor authentication (MFA) to add an extra layer of security for accessing sensitive directories and files.
